Natural Insect Deterrents



To keep pests far from your yard naturally, plant aromatic natural herbs like mint and lavender. These great smelling plants not only include beauty to your garden but additionally work as effective bug deterrents. Parasites like mosquitoes, flies, and even some garden-damaging insects are pushed back by the strong fragrances released by these herbs. Simply placing them purposefully around your yard can help develop a natural barrier versus undesirable insects.

In addition to mint and lavender, take into consideration growing various other herbs like rosemary, basil, and lemongrass to better boost your yard's pest-proofing abilities. These herbs not just function as all-natural repellents yet also have actually the added advantage of being useful in food preparation or crafting homemade treatments.

Strategic Plant Placement



Think about the layout of your yard and the sorts of plants you need to tactically position them for optimum pest-proofing effectiveness.

Begin by organizing plants with similar resistance to pests with each other. By doing this, you can develop a natural obstacle that discourages insects from spreading out throughout your garden.



In addition, putting pest-repelling plants like marigolds, lavender, or mint near even more susceptible plants can assist shield them. High plants, such as sunflowers or corn, can act as a shield for much shorter plants versus insects like bunnies or ground-dwelling bugs.

Efficient Parasite Control Approaches



For combating yard bugs effectively, carrying out a multi-faceted insect control method is important. Begin by urging natural predators like birds, ladybugs, and hoping mantises to aid maintain parasite populations in check. In addition, exercising good yard hygiene by getting rid of debris and weeds where pests might conceal can make your garden much less welcoming to unwanted site visitors.

Consider using physical barriers such as row cover materials or netting to safeguard at risk plants from pests like caterpillars and birds. Applying organic pesticides like neem oil or insecticidal soap can likewise be effective against certain parasites while being less unsafe to useful bugs and the environment. It's critical to rotate your plants each period to prevent the accumulation of pest populations that target certain plants.
